Actually I know of one loss without replacement. The staff working on printed books, magazines and especially newspapers. The wimpy prediction was “They’ll still be around, just online.” But no one shifted thousands of newspaper journalists and editors over to the online sites with a handful of exceptions.

There was an article with a vintage photo (1960s?) showing the good old days of a huge crowded newspaper room with maybe 50 people listening to the editor. Gone. The group of columnists, sports reporters and investigative journalists trying to uncover corruption and scandals-—no one is watching now except someone tweeting. Most are not doing paid work now. All the printed publication people did not get jobs elsewhere. Also the paper handlers, printers and truckers for deliveries. Out of jobs.

From Pew Research Center (just about newsroom jobs)

In 2008, there were about 114,000 total newsroom employees – reporters, editors, photographers and videographers – in five industries that produce news: newspaper, radio, broadcast television, cable and “other information services” (the best match for digital news publishers). By 2020, that number had declined to about 85,000, a loss of about 30,000 jobs.

The satirical SF novel by Fritz Leiber The Silver Eggheads (1974) had artificial intelligence replacing writers including the sf ones.
Part of synopsis:
In the not too distant future, most books are churned out by mechanical “wordmills”. Human “authors” are there primarily to tend the machines and to pose for photographs on dust jackets. In a strike called by the union of human authors, all the wordmills are destroyed in a riot. The problem is, that for all their posturing, none of the humans has enough talent to write his or her way out of a paper bag.

However, one publishing house has an ace in the hole. Back when wordmills were first being invented, a demented neurosurgeon encased the brains of thirty writers into silvery robot craniums. They have been kept in a state of near immortality. The publishers now want them to churn out books for them.
